Abstract
The international Shadegan wetland is one the biggest ponds in Iran and located in Khouzestan province.This wetland is with more than 530 thousand hectares vast wetland registered in the international Ramsar Convention.Climate changes can make negative or passitive conditions by drought or wet periods on water quality and volume of this wetland.Today, concerns about the warming of the earth and damage to vital natural resources, have led researchers to study different periods of drought. Drought is a phenomenon adverse impact on all ecosystems, including wetlands. Because of it, new drought indices should be associated with specific time scales for monitoring and management of water resources. In the study area, data required by the Metrological Agency, water and power authority and by ocean-atmospheric data from NOAA satellites from 1950 to 2015 (65 years old) received. Changes in wetland on the downside and upside of drought and wet were studied by standardized precipitation evapotranspiration index (SPEI). The final model showed decaying and destroying the wetland each year goes by drought from year of 1998.
